About
A history of the building at 1 East 70th Street, New York, that served as the home of Henry Clay Frick and his family, and later became the museum known as the Frick Collection. Treats the design, erection and decoration of the Frick home (1912-1915), its conversion to museum (1932-1935) and its expansion to current form (1973-1977). The book, containing 117 illustrations, also discusses successive adjacent buildings housing the Frick Art Reference Library.
